Twitter Bootstrap - 使用serif字体

Jud*_*son 10 css fonts twitter-bootstrap

我正在使用Twitter Bootstrap进行网站设计,我希望所有的显示字体都使用serif(而不是默认的sans-serif)字体.有没有办法做到这一点,而无需通过LESS重新编译?我真的很想避免学习这种基本的东西.

Ter*_*rry 18

如果您不介意更改bootstrap.css,请执行查找和替换:

"Helvetica Neue", Helvetica, Arial, sans-serif;
Run Code Online (Sandbox Code Playgroud)

用...来代替:

Georgia, "Times New Roman", Times, serif;
Run Code Online (Sandbox Code Playgroud)

如果您不想这样做,请将此代码添加到自定义CSS以覆盖Bootstrap.

body,
input,
button,
select,
textarea,
.navbar-search .search-query {
  font-family: Georgia, "Times New Roman", Times, serif;
}
Run Code Online (Sandbox Code Playgroud)


Cal*_*ein 9

您必须更改LESS变量@baseFontFamily,它的默认值是@sansFontFamily您必须将其设置为@serifFontFamily.
如果您不想使用LESS,您仍然可以在文档的" 自定义"菜单中更改这些变量.

  • 在Bootstrap 3中,如果你使用LESS,你需要这一行:`@ font-family-base:@ font-family-serif;` (3认同)